Dudley Council reports strongest financial position in years.

delivering for dudley logo

The council has reported its strongest financial performance in recent years, ending 2025/26 with a planned £14 million underspend. Improved financial management, and stronger budget controls have successfully delivered £53.6 million in savings.

While some planned savings were deferred to protect vulnerable residents and maintain service stability, these are expected to be delivered through updated plans in 2026/27. The results demonstrate significant progress in the council's improvement journey while maintaining investment in frontline services, which is all about;

  • helping people live independently
  • giving children the best start in life
  • protecting the services people rely on
  • investing in a stronger future for Dudley borough

As a council we are now building strong foundations so we can continue supporting communities in the years ahead and delivering for Dudley.
